Transaction

63697363a8f1a26f2a4debd5ab01ac6c205db60825255d2c6dfc5845f820fa1b
96,878 confirmations
Timestamp
1714248850
Block841,143
Fee9,605 sats
Fee rate30.6 sats/vB
view on mempool.space

Inputs & Outputs